What must be enclosed with the application:

  • Cover letter you received as confirmation on your e-mail  (PDF attachment) after you registered your application and booked time for submitting documents at Application Portal
  • If children under the age of 18 travel alone or without both parents, a written consent from the parents – or remaining parent - must be submitted.
  • One passport size photo in color with white background.  The photo must not be older than 3 months
  • Written and signed invitation from the person you are to visit in Norway (sponsor)
  • Documentation of relationship, if you are to visit a family member
  • Documentation of own funds available for you in Schengen for the stay (NOK 500 for each day of your stay in Norway) or a signed guarantee form http://www.udi.no/Global/UPLOAD/Skjema/VisumBesok/Garantiskjema_skrivbart.pdf  (sent to you by the sponsor) that is stamped and signed by the police in Norway.  This form must be in original.
  • If it is an official visit you need an introduction letter from your employer and an invitation from the institution, company, university or organization in Norway.  One of these letters (invitation or introduction) must contain information about who covers the expenses in connection with the trip.  The Embassy will also need a direct confirmation on e-mail - use emb.daressalaam@mfa.no - from the inviting partner in Norway
  • Documentation of valid travel and medical insurance (minimum coverage of EURO 30.000).  Please note that a period of grace of 15 days has been added to the visa validity period.  For example, if an applicant wishes to travel to Norway (or Schengen) from 1st June – 10th June, the visa will be valid for 10 days, and the visa’s validity period will be June 1st – June 25th (number of days applied for, plus the period of grace that is 15 additional days):  The visa holder will have to have a travel insurance valid for 10 days within June 1st – June 25th.
  • Fee - you must pay a case-processing fee regardless of the outcome of your application.  This fee, currently 60 EURO, is non-refundable

It may strengthen your application if you enclose documentation of your ties to your home country.  Examples of documentation may be birth certificates of your children, a marriage certificate, a contract of employment and a proof that you own property.
